## Deployment Notes

The Pictorem image cache leaks memory under sustained thumbnail churn; the eviction hook doesn't release decoded buffers. Until the fix lands, the service is restarted nightly by a scheduled job, so don't be alarmed by the restart entries in the logs. Keep the cache ceiling conservative when deploying. The values we currently run in production are listed below.

config for yaweg-fajeg:
[fenir]
port = 4000
region = north-4
host = fenir.qorvelworks.internal
team = silok
timeout_ms = 500
retries = 3

## Artifact Signing — Inventory Reconciliation Job

The nightly reconciliation job for Stockline now signs its output manifests before upload. Unsigned manifests are rejected by the Ledgerbox ingest as of build 412. Two mismatches last week traced to a stale key on the runner pool; rotated Tuesday. Action for sync: confirm all runners pull the current key at job start. The active signing key for the reconciliation pipeline is as follows.

signing key of yafop-taguf = bky3_Kre

Finance Review Summary — Loyalty Overhaul

Quick recap for the sales leads: the revamp of the Orbit Rewards programme came in slightly under budget, which is a nice change. Redemption costs dipped 4% after we trimmed the double-points promos, and enrolment at the Fernwick branches is up sharply. The catch — breakage assumptions still look optimistic, so finance wants another pass before we lock next quarter's accrual. Keep pushing tier upgrades; margins there are solid. The confidential note on where this fits in the broader plan is below.

internal memo for kahif-hawip: Headcount on the Quenix team goes from 3 to 140 by the end of January. Gross margin on Quenix came in at 5 percent against a plan of 5 percent.